Nokia introduced cheaper Lumia and phone camera of 38 megapixels

Nokia's congress "Mobile World" in Barcelona showed that focused on offering handsets from a lower class, one year after it announced it would try to improve sales of smart phones, it will leave its own operating system and switching to Microsoft Windows phone.


The company introduced a new model Lumia from lower class, three new phones designed for emerging markets, new Symbian phone that can record images of 38 megapixels and several new services designed primarily for smartphones Series Lumia.
Lumia 610 will ever be the cheapest Windows phone of Nokia. The company has not announced when exactly will be on sale, but said it would happen in the second quarter, and that phone retailer will cost 190 EUR.


Executive Vice President for smartphone of Nokia, Jo Harlow said that the company now covers a wider range of needs and prices, and that Lumia 610 is the fourth phone in that series.

The phone could not produce because Microsoft cut system requirements for Windows phone, in order to be able to use devices with less memory and low processor.
